Commit Graph

25715 Commits (bf2c429a1825c1fa08d84f3db995536e3313d727)
 

Author SHA1 Message Date
Barış Soner Uşaklı bf2c429a18 fix:
Julian Lam 7415b16d2a refactor: use fetch() throughout, instead of jQuery .ajax()
Julian Lam 8a53182657 fix: fetch handler not passing back errors or success payloads
Julian Lam ed99ea20cb feat: allow FormData object to be passed in to the API module
Currently, only objects can be passed in, and it is automatically serialized into json and sent via jQuery .ajax().

This PR extends the module so a FormData object can be passed in, and updates the module so it uses Fetch API instead of jQuery.

At this time regular requests continue to use jQuery for backwards compatibility.

Use case: file uploads via API.
Barış Soner Uşaklı a12a9bab7a Merge branch 'master' into develop
Barış Soner Uşaklı 21b510bf24 spec
Barış Soner Uşaklı 796730dc54 test no escape on canonical
Barış Soner Uşaklı 7c588fe9a3 test no escape on canonical
Barış Soner Uşaklı bf114c1106 fix: fix selector for upgradable plugins
Misty Release Bot 60fea51b36 Latest translations and fallbacks
Barış Soner Uşaklı 0fe7e831f4 dont show pid
Barış Soner Uşaklı 0ff1f82b5c make meta desc 160 chars
Barış Soner Uşaklı 0a7f52475e fix member IS
Barış Soner Uşaklı e31f5c42ee test: fix
Barış Soner Uşaklı 5a42d37e0f fix reconnect logic
Barış Soner Uşaklı 9044e10e64 change description length to 160
Barış Soner Uşaklı 1b2f8561e0 Merge branch 'master' into develop
Misty Release Bot c7f8cee9f7 chore: update changelog for v3.2.1
Misty Release Bot 024a546780 chore: incrementing version number - v3.2.1
Barış Soner Uşaklı f938a2d940 Merge branch 'master' into develop
Barış Soner Uşaklı 1bda90731a fix: , allow privileged users to vote and chat
even if they don't have enough reputation
Barış Soner Uşaklı ee9962e4db Merge branch 'master' into develop
renovate[bot] a1110f10bd fix(deps): update dependency nodebb-plugin-emoji to v5.1.3 ()
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
renovate[bot] 5eedd8eba2
fix(deps): update fontsource monorepo to v5.0.4 ()
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
renovate[bot] 1932a31df5
fix(deps): update dependency nodebb-plugin-emoji to v5.1.3 ()
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Misty Release Bot 8fc1744232 Latest translations and fallbacks
Misty Release Bot 6fd444eefd Latest translations and fallbacks
Barış Soner Uşaklı 0183e5f8d2 fix: , trim -rtl from targetSkin
Misty Release Bot 6e745b882a Latest translations and fallbacks
Barış Soner Uşaklı f367d65a03 remove timeagoCutoff=1
renovate[bot] d2e6062b7a
fix(deps): update dependency nodebb-theme-persona to v13.1.7 ()
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
renovate[bot] 0bad85785c
chore(deps): update dependency eslint to v8.44.0 ()
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
renovate[bot] 63bbb366d7
fix(deps): update dependency @isaacs/ttlcache to v1.4.1 ()
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
renovate[bot] 335a361920
fix(deps): update dependency esbuild to v0.18.11 ()
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Misty Release Bot 7370d986a4 Latest translations and fallbacks
Barış Soner Uşaklı cf3ca1ae30 Merge branch 'master' into develop
Barış Soner Uşaklı 64d3018286 fix: , fix create token button
Misty Release Bot 9df3ccaaa6 Latest translations and fallbacks
Barış Soner Uşaklı 4971610cc6 Merge branch 'master' into develop
Barış Soner Uşaklı 4045681aa7 fix: add ?page= to canonical urls

for spiders to use pagination
Barış Soner Uşaklı 29d4890167 Merge branch 'master' into develop
Barış Soner Uşaklı 9fc5ae0865 chore: up harmony
Barış Soner Uşaklı 8cc19fac6c add no replies class to navigator
Barış Soner Uşaklı 8b2b4fce37 add no replies class to navigator
Barış Soner Uşaklı a352031388 double static:app.load timeout
Barış Soner Uşaklı 2836f16665 Merge branch 'master' into develop
Barış Soner Uşaklı 82d377028f chore: up composer
Misty Release Bot 48a006533e Latest translations and fallbacks
Barış Soner Uşaklı 099f7d1192 Merge branch 'master' into develop
Barış Soner Uşaklı 97d8f85816 chore: up spider-detector